The infrastructure of AI dominance is consolidating faster than the products themselves are gaining user trust. While consumers remain wary of AI despite its ubiquity, the real action has shifted to the layer beneath: whoever controls compute, data, and the pipes connecting them controls the market. Stripe's $8 billion acquisition of OpenRouter signals that payments infrastructure is now subordinate to AI infrastructure. Google's $12 billion deal with Marvell and its securing of Spirit Airlines employee data are not separate stories; they are the same story told twice. One company is locking down the silicon supply chain. Another is locking down the data supply chain. Both moves compress the space where smaller competitors can operate. The tension is not between OpenAI and Anthropic over privacy protections, though that competition is real. The tension is between the companies building the foundation layer and everyone else trying to build on top of it.

Compute pricing itself has become a financial instrument. A startup called Silicon Data is now helping Wall Street price AI compute as a commodity, hedge against it, and speculate on it. TerraPower is selling nuclear power plants to data centers not as energy infrastructure but as a competitive moat. Relativity Networks raised $22 million to sell fiber that moves data 30 percent faster than conventional lines. These are not marginal improvements. They are the assets that determine which AI company can train larger models, cheaper, faster than its rivals. The companies winning 2026 are winning because they secured compute density, not because they shipped a better chatbot. SpaceX's acquisition of Cursor and its reported interest in Cognition are not about AI coding tools as products; they are about owning the developer workflow, the place where code gets written, stored, and deployed. Microsoft owns GitHub. SpaceX now owns Cursor and is building Origin, a code-hosting platform inside the IDE. The developer is becoming a node in someone else's infrastructure.

The gap between what AI can do and what users will accept it doing is now a regulatory and reputational problem, not a technical one. Meta ran ads for an app that deepfaked female politicians into pornography. OpenAI revoked researcher access to its cyber vulnerability program. Anthropic announced invisible watermarks to comply with EU rules; coders found workarounds within hours. Flock's AI surveillance system, already in use by police, goes far beyond license plate recognition. None of these are failures of capability. They are failures of constraint. The market is discovering that widespread adoption does not require consent, but it does require plausible deniability. Companies are now racing to offer privacy protections, zero data retention, and safety pauses not because these things prevent harm but because they are becoming table stakes for enterprise sales. The real product is no longer the model. It is the permission structure built around it.
